Monthly climate in Koondrook, Australia

Last updated: July 31, 2025

Under the Köppen–Geiger climate classification Koondrook features a cold semi-arid climate (BSk). Temperatures typically range between 9 °C (49 °F) and 26 °C (79 °F) through the year, but rarely can drop to -3 °C (27 °F) or can rise to as high as 46 °C (115 °F). The average annual precipitation amounts to about 389 mm (15.3 inches) and receives 58 rainy days on the 1 mm (0.04 inches) threshold annually. Koondrook enjoys an average of 3344 hours of sunshine throughout the year, and daylight varies from 9 hours 46 minutes to 14 hours 30 minutes per day.

Monthly average temperatures in Koondrook, Australia

The warmest months in Koondrook are January, February and December, with daily mean temperatures ranging from 23 to 26 °C (74 - 79 °F) throughout the day. The coldest temperatures usually occur in June, July and August, when daily mean temperatures range from 9 to 10 °C (49 - 50 °F) throughout the day. On average each year, Koondrook experiences 139 days above 25 °C (77.0 °F) and 3 days below 0 °C (32.0 °F).

Monthly average precipitation in Koondrook, Australia

Koondrook usually has the most precipitation in October, November and December, with an average of 5 rainy days and 45 mm (1.8 inches) of precipitation per month. The driest months in Koondrook are January, February and March. On average, 23 mm (0.9 inches) of precipitation falls during these months.

Monthly sunshine hours in Koondrook, Australia

The sunniest months in Koondrook are February, November and December, when the sun shines an average of 11 hours 7 minutes a day. Least sunny months in Koondrook: May, June and July receive an average of 7 hours 10 minutes of sunshine daily.

Solar UV radiation in Koondrook, Australia

Koondrook experiences the highest level of ultraviolet (UV) radiation in January, February and December, when the maximum UV index can reach values of 13 - 15, which corresponds to the Extreme category of sun exposure. May, June and July are in the Moderate exposure category. In these months, the maximum values of the UV index do not exceed 5.
